Chance Construction at 422 Morrison St, Clarkston, WA 99403, held a General Contractor license (#CHANCC860QR) with the Washington contractors license board with an expiration date of 11-19-2016. We last verified the license was Expired on 05-21-2021.
Their BuildZoom score is 0 because we haven’t been able to verify an active license. As a result, they’re not ranked in the top 50% of 128,670 Washington contractors.

Jim Cupp has done a variety of work for us over the years. He is honest and good at all the jobs we have seen, from woodworking to construction to remodeling. He always strives to find the least expensive way to proceed in any job, and he makes suggestions. I am a perfectionist, and I can honestly say that Jim is also. We are very pleased with his work. He keeps you informed, consults with you, and doesn’t just bulldoze his way through. He will say if something is out of his expertise. His work is pretty awesome, and I have learned so much from him as a homeowner.
Some of the things he has done for us:
• He fixed a continual leak in our rental trailer, not only fixing the window, but finding massive rot in the end of the trailer. Some of our heavier renters could have fallen through. After taking the wall and siding completely off, (causing me heart failure,) he rebuilt the entire joist system under the end.
• When putting our electrical lines underground, he prepped everything so the electrician could just come in and place the line through the casing, then finished it.
• He reattached our back porch, where rotten wood caused a 1 ½ inch difference from top to bottom, and redid the sides of the porch for my very heavy wisterias.
• Rebuilt around our house roof, where the gutters were improperly attached, causing rot under our roof.
• He replaced our 3 inch dryer venting pipe with a 4 inch pipe, cutting an 8 inch long hole in our foundation. Clothes dry a lot faster, and it is much safer, after seeing all the moist lint clogging the old system.
• Reset our $1500 Pella window where the caulk had come loose and water leaked under the siding. It will never leak again the way he did it! He is going to do all our windows. The glass shop’s insurance said we should have recaulked as ROUTINE MAINTENANCE on 6 year old windows. Honestly, who checks their fairly new caulking???
